Dismantling the Science of Shrinking: How to Compress Images Effectively
Images can sometimes be bulky, hogging precious storage space and slowing down websites. Yet, with a little bit of know-how, you can efficiently compress them without sacrificing quality. Grasping the science behind image compression is the secret to shrinking those files while their visual appeal.
There are two main types of compression: lossless and lossy. Lossless compression keeps all the original data, ensuring perfect image reconstruction. It's ideal for images that require high fidelity, like logos or technical diagrams. Lossy compression, on the other hand, removes some unnecessary information to achieve greater file size reduction. This is appropriate for photographs and graphics where a slight loss of detail is tolerable.
